当前位置: 首页 > 专利查询>谷歌公司专利>正文

多个选项卡堆叠用户界面制造技术

技术编号:10555886 阅读:154 留言:0更新日期:2014-10-22 12:21
提供了一种用于将图形用户界面窗口组织成单独的窗口堆叠的计算机实现的方法。在一个方面中,一种方法包括:在图形用户界面中提供第一窗口以显示;以及当正在查看所述第一窗口时接收在所述图形用户界面中显示第二窗口的请求。所述方法还包括:响应于所述请求而将所述第一窗口移动到所述图形用户界面中的第一堆叠;以及在第二堆叠中在所述图形用户界面中显示所述第二窗口。响应于在所述图形用户界面中显示第三窗口的请求,所述第三窗口被配置为基于在所述第三窗口与所述第二窗口之间共享的所定义的限制而在所述第一堆叠中或在所述第二堆叠中显示。还提供了系统、图形用户界面和机器可读介质。

【技术实现步骤摘要】
【国外来华专利技术】【专利摘要】提供了一种用于将图形用户界面窗口组织成单独的窗口堆叠的计算机实现的方法。在一个方面中,一种方法包括:在图形用户界面中提供第一窗口以显示;以及当正在查看所述第一窗口时接收在所述图形用户界面中显示第二窗口的请求。所述方法还包括:响应于所述请求而将所述第一窗口移动到所述图形用户界面中的第一堆叠;以及在第二堆叠中在所述图形用户界面中显示所述第二窗口。响应于在所述图形用户界面中显示第三窗口的请求,所述第三窗口被配置为基于在所述第三窗口与所述第二窗口之间共享的所定义的限制而在所述第一堆叠中或在所述第二堆叠中显示。还提供了系统、图形用户界面和机器可读介质。【专利说明】多个选项卡堆叠用户界面
本公开一般地涉及通过网络的数据传输,更具体地涉及使用计算设备来显示通过 网络传递的信息。
技术介绍
移动设备web浏览器具有用来显示单个网页的有限屏幕空间,更不用说多个网页 了。因此,某些移动设备web浏览器使用选项卡式文档界面(TDI)来在web浏览器内打开 多个选项卡式网页查看窗口。当用户想要选择选项卡式窗口("选项卡")中的一个来查看 时,选项卡在堆叠(stack)中显示。然而,这样的堆叠并不帮助用户组织选项卡。例如,选 项卡堆叠可以包括用于记录到某个简档中的网页的选项卡、用于未记录到简档中的网页的 选项卡、用于正在跟踪的网页的选项卡和用于用户已要求不跟踪的网页的选项卡。用户难 以确定每一种类型的网页在选项卡堆叠中的位置。
技术实现思路
根据本公开的一个实施例,提供了一种用于将图形用户界面窗口组织成单独的窗 口堆叠的计算机实现的方法。该方法包括:在图形用户界面中提供第一窗口以显示;以及 当正在查看第一窗口时接收在该图形用户界面中显示第二窗口的请求。该方法还包括:响 应于请求而将第一窗口移动到图形用户界面中的第一堆叠;以及在第二堆叠中在图形用户 界面中提供第二窗口以显示。响应于在图形用户界面中显示第三窗口的请求,第三窗口被 配置为基于第三窗口与第一窗口之间共享的所定义的限制而在第一堆叠中显示或基于第 三窗口与第二窗口之间共享的所定义的限制而在第二堆叠中显示。 根据本公开的另一个实施例,提供了一种用于将图形用户界面窗口组织成单独的 窗口堆叠的系统。该系统包括存储器和处理器,该存储器包括用于显示窗口堆叠的指令。处 理器被配置为:执行指令以在图形用户界面中提供第一窗口以显示;以及当正在查看第一 窗口时接收在该图形用户界面中显示第二窗口的请求。处理器还被配置为执行指令以:响 应于请求而将第一窗口移动到图形用户界面中的第一堆叠;以及在第二堆叠中在图形用户 界面中提供第二窗口以显示。响应于在图形用户界面中显示第二窗口的请求而创建第一堆 叠。响应于在图形用户界面中显示第三窗口的请求,第三窗口被配置为:基于第三窗口与第 一窗口之间共享的所定义的限制而在第一堆叠中显示,或基于第三窗口与第二窗口之间共 享的所定义的限制而在第二堆叠中显示。 根据本公开的又一个实施例,提供了一种用于将图形用户界面窗口组织成单独的 窗口堆叠的用户界面。用户界面包括:显示界面,其被配置为在图形用户界面中提供第一窗 口以显示;以及堆叠界面,其被配置为当正在查看第一窗口时接收在图形用户界面中显示 第二窗口的请求。响应于当正在查看第一窗口时显示第二窗口的请求,显示界面被配置为: 响应于请求而将第一窗口移动到图形用户界面中的第一堆叠;以及在第二堆叠中在图形用 户界面中提供第二窗口以显示。响应于在图形用户界面中显示第三窗口的请求,显示界面 被配置为:基于第三窗口与第一窗口之间共享的所定义的限制而在第一堆叠中显示第三窗 口,或基于第三窗口与第二窗口之间共享的所定义的限制而在第二堆叠中显示第三窗口。 根据本专利技术的再一个实施例,提供了一种机器可读存储介质,包括用于使处理器 执行用于将图形用户界面窗口组织成单独的窗口堆叠的方法的机器可读指令。该方法包 括:在web浏览器中提供第一 web浏览窗口以显示;以及当正在查看第一 web浏览窗口时 接收在该web浏览器中显示第二web浏览窗口的请求。该方法还包括:响应于请求而将第 一 web浏览窗口移动到web浏览器中的第一堆叠;以及在第二堆叠中在web浏览器中提供 第二web浏览窗口以显示。响应于在web浏览器中显示第三web浏览窗口的请求,第三web 浏览窗口被配置为:基于第三web浏览窗口与第一堆叠之间或第三web浏览窗口与第二堆 叠之间共享的共同的所定义的限制而在第一堆叠中或在第二堆叠中显示。 【专利附图】【附图说明】 所包括的用于提供对本专利技术的进一步理解并且合并入并构成本说明书的一部分 的附图图示了所公开的实施例并且与本说明一起用于解释所公开的实施例的原理。在附图 中: 图1图示了用于将图形用户界面窗口组织成单独的窗口堆叠的示例性架构。 图2是图示了根据本公开的某些方面的来自图1的架构的示例性客户端的框图。 图3图示了用于使用图2的示例性客户端将图形用户界面窗口组织成单独的窗口 堆叠的示例性过程。 图4A到4C是与图3的示例性过程相关联的示例性截屏。 图5是图示可以用来实现图2的客户端的示例性计算机系统的框图。 【具体实施方式】 在以下详细描述中,阐述了大量的具体细节以提供对本公开的完全理解。然而,对 于本领域的技术人员将显而易见的是,也可以在没有这些具体细节中的一些的情况下实践 本公开的实施例。在其它实例中,未详细示出公知的结构和技术以便不会使本公开模糊。 所公开的图形用户界面提供了将窗口组织成多个堆叠。每一个窗口堆叠可以由用 户手动创建并组织或由图形用户界面自动创建并组织。例如,图形用户界面可以是web浏 览器。图形用户界面可以在同一界面内显示多个窗口堆叠。 例如,正在第一窗口堆叠中查看用于即将到来的旅行的网页的用户可以手动创建 用于查看用于即将到来的客户会见的网页的第二窗口堆叠。作为另一个例子,如果web浏 览器具有用于正在跟踪的网页的第一窗口堆叠并且用户选择打开新的网页浏览窗口用于 将不跟踪的web浏览(例如,专属浏览会话),则可以由web浏览器自动创建第二窗口堆叠 用于网页的专属浏览。所公开的图形用户界面可以在任意类型的设备上使用,但是尤其对 于诸如智能电话的具有有限的屏幕空间的设备是有用的。虽然使用web浏览窗口作为例 子,但具有多个堆叠窗口的所公开的方法可以用于任意类型的窗口。 图1图示了用于将图形用户界面窗口组织成单独的窗口堆叠的示例性架构100。 架构100包括通过网络150连接的服务器130和客户端110。 架构100包括通过网络150连接到服务器130的客户端110。例如,客户端110可 以是桌上型计算机、移动计算机、平板计算机、移动设备(例如智能电话或PDA)、机顶盒(例 如用于电视)、视频游戏控制台或具有适当的处理器、通信能力和存储器的任意其它设备。 每一个客户端110被配置为包括将窗口组织成单独的堆叠的图形用户界面。当用户正在使 用图形用户界面时,基于共同的所定义的限制将图形用户界面内的窗口组织成堆叠。例如, 共同的所定义的限制可以是用户定义的限制或应用定义的限制。示例性的应用定义的限本文档来自技高网...

【技术保护点】
一种用于将图形用户界面窗口组织成单独的窗口堆叠的计算机实现的方法,所述方法包括:在图形用户界面中提供第一窗口以显示;当正在查看所述第一窗口时接收在所述图形用户界面中显示第二窗口的请求;响应于所述请求而将所述第一窗口移动到所述图形用户界面中的第一堆叠;以及在第二堆叠中在所述图形用户界面中提供所述第二窗口以显示,其中,响应于在所述图形用户界面中显示第三窗口的请求,所述第三窗口被配置为基于在所述第三窗口与所述第一窗口之间共享的所定义的限制而在所述第一堆叠中显示或基于在所述第三窗口与所述第二窗口之间共享的所定义的限制而在所述第二堆叠中显示。

【技术特征摘要】
【国外来华专利技术】...

【专利技术属性】
技术研发人员:阿诺·克劳德·韦伯罗马·拉吉尼·沙阿亚历克斯·尼利·安斯利格伦·墨菲
申请(专利权)人:谷歌公司
类型:发明
国别省市:美国;US

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1